英语议论文写作(persuasive writing style)Persuasive (Part-1)Fact or OpinionsHave you ever tried to talk your friends into going to a movie with you? What did you say? Did you tell them it was a good movie? Did you tell them what the movie was about? Did you tell them who was starring in the movie?If you did any of the above, you used persuasion. What do you use when you want to persuade or convince someone to do or buy something? Do you use facts or opinions? What is the difference? Let’s look at an exampl e using the movie Mission Impossible Ш.Facts* Tom Cruise is the main star.* The villain is Philip S. Hoffman.* It is an action movie.* They are hunting for “The Rabbit’s Foot.”* ...Opinions* It’s supposed to be a great movie.* Tom Cruise is a wonderful actor.* Philip S. Hoffman is always good at playing villains. Action movies are better than love stories.Facts state information that is true and opinions say how you feel about something. When you use persuasion in writing (or even speaking), you usually use a combination of both. However, the more facts you use, the stronger your argument will be.Types of films* Thrillers, horror, animated (cartoons), detective, comedies, historical, martial arts, action, sci-fi, documentary, western (cowboys and Indians), war, musicals, romantic.People in Movie* actor, actress, director, star, cast (all the actors and actresses in a film).* Adjectives can be used to describe your feeling:* moving, violent, powerful, tempting, gripping, funny, slow, fast-paced, exciting, boring, thought-provoking, emotional, entertaining, sad, inspiring.Further question for you* Why do you think “Titanic” (the film u ever saw) was s o popular all over the world?* I think it is interesting to people of all ages and they could enjoy watching it. Young people for sure liked it, and even older people could be interested. For example, my parents, who almost never go to movies, also went to see it.Persuasive (Part-2)How to be Persuasive?Now compare that paragraph with the following. Notice how this one isn’t very persuasive.* Students probably should not smoke. First everyone knows smoking is not very healthy. I have heard that people can have breathing problems if they smoke. Second, it is not good to develop the habit of smoking. It is hard to quit smoking after you have started. Lastly, cigarettes are very expensive. Everyone knows it costs a lot to buy them. In conclusion, my opinion is that students should not smoke.* There are three reasons why students should not smoke. First, smoking is bad for one’s health. According to the Center for Disease Control, a young person’s lung capacity is lowered, so he/she sometimes finds it hard to breathe. Also, there are early signs of heart disease in young adults who smoke. Second, it is habit-forming. Statistics show that if students start to smoke, they continue to smoke throughout their adult life Finally, smoking costs a lot of money. One pack of cigarettes costs around RMB 15 So stop before you start!Choosing persuasive sentences* You’ve been given a topic sentence and a conclusion. Persuasion is the art of convincing others to believe or do something. It is a crucial skill that can be applied in various aspects of life, including personal relationships, business negotiations, and even politics. In this essay, we will explore the key elements of persuasive writing and how to effectively use them to achieve our goals.The first step in persuasive writing is to clearly define your objective. What is it that you want your audience to believe or do? Once you have a clear goal in mind, you can start crafting your argument. Your argument should be based on facts, logic, and emotional appeal. Use statistics, research, and expert opinions to support your claims. Use logical reasoning to connect your ideas and show how they relate to your objective. And use emotional appeal to create a connection with your audience and makethem care about your message.Another important element of persuasive writing is to understand your audience. Who are they? What are their values, beliefs, and interests? What are their objections or concerns? By understanding your audience, you can tailor your argument to address their specific needs and concerns. You can use language, tone, and examples that resonate with them and make them more likely to accept your message.One effective way to persuade your audience is to use storytelling. Stories have the power to engage people emotionally and make them more receptive to your message. Use anecdotes, examples, and case studies to illustrate your points and show how your message has real-world implications. Make your story relatable and memorable, so that your audience will remember it long after they have heard your argument.Another important element of persuasive writing is to anticipate and address objections. What are the reasons why your audience might not accept your argument? What aretheir doubts, fears, or misconceptions? By addressing these objections upfront, you can show that you understand your audience and are willing to engage with their concerns. You can also use counterarguments to show why your position is stronger than the opposing view.Finally, it is important to end your argument with a clear call to action. What is it that you want your audience to do? Whether it is to buy a product, vote for a candidate, or change a behavior, your call to action should be clear, specific, and compelling. Use language that motivates and inspires your audience, and make it easy for them to take action by providing clear instructions and next steps.In conclusion, persuasive writing is a powerful tool that can be used to achieve a wide range of objectives. By understanding your audience, crafting a strong argument, using storytelling, addressing objections, and ending with a clear call to action, you can persuade others to believe or do what you want. Whether you are writing a business proposal, a political speech, or a personal letter, theprinciples of persuasive writing can help you achieve your goals and make a lasting impact.。

A persuasive essay is a type of academic writing that aims to convince the reader to accept the writer's point of view on a particular topic or issue. The writer presents arguments and evidence to support their position and tries to persuade the reader to agree with them.To write a persuasive essay, the writer must first choose a topic that they feel strongly about and that has two or more opposing viewpoints. They must then research the topic thoroughly, gathering evidence and examples to support their argument. The writer should also consider the audience they are writing for and tailor their language and arguments accordingly.The structure of a persuasive essay is similar to that of other academic essays, with an introduction, body paragraphs, and a conclusion. The introduction should grabthe reader's attention and provide some background information on the topic. The thesis statement, which presents the writer's main argument, should also beincluded in the introduction.The body paragraphs should each focus on a single point or argument, supported by evidence and examples. The writer should anticipate counterarguments and address them intheir essay, demonstrating that they have considered all sides of the issue. The conclusion should summarize the writer's main points and restate their thesis in a compelling way.To make their essay more persuasive, the writer can use rhetorical devices such as repetition, rhetorical questions, and emotional appeals. They should also use strong, clear language and avoid logical fallacies such as ad hominem attacks or false dichotomies.In conclusion, a persuasive essay is a powerful toolfor convincing others of your point of view. By presenting strong arguments and evidence, considering counterarguments,and using rhetorical devices, a writer can persuade their readers to see the issue from their perspective.。

Persuasion, the art of influencing others' thoughts, beliefs, and actions, is a skill that holds immense powerin various aspects of life. Whether in personal relationships, professional settings, or societal interactions, the ability to persuade effectively can be a valuable asset. In this essay, we delve into theintricacies of persuasion, exploring its techniques, significance, and ethical considerations.First and foremost, persuasion relies on effective communication. One must articulate their ideas clearly, concisely, and convincingly to sway others' opinions. This involves crafting compelling arguments supported by evidence, logic, and reasoning. Additionally, understanding the audience is crucial. Tailoring the message to resonate with their values, interests, and perspectives enhances the likelihood of success.Moreover, establishing credibility plays a pivotal role in persuasion. People are more likely to be persuaded by those they perceive as trustworthy, knowledgeable, and reliable. Therefore, presenting oneself as an authority on the subject matter and demonstrating sincerity can bolster credibility and foster trust.Another essential aspect of persuasion is emotional appeal. While facts and figures are essential, emotions often drive decision-making. Connecting with the audience on an emotional level can evoke empathy, compassion, or excitement, making the message more compelling and memorable.Furthermore, the timing and context of persuasion are significant. Choosing the right moment and environment can significantly influence receptiveness to the message. Whether it's seizing an opportune moment of vulnerability or leveraging a conducive setting for discussion, strategic timing enhances the effectiveness of persuasion.However, it's essential to acknowledge the ethical considerations inherent in persuasion. While the goal may be to influence others positively, manipulating or deceiving them crosses ethical boundaries. Honesty, integrity, and respect for autonomy should underpin all persuasive efforts. Coercion or manipulation undermines trust and may lead to long-term damage to relationships.In conclusion, persuasion is a powerful tool for shaping opinions, fostering change, and achieving goals. By mastering the art of effective communication, building credibility, appealing to emotions, and considering ethical implications, one can become a more persuasive individual. Ultimately, the ability to persuade with integrity and empathy can facilitate positive outcomes and foster meaningful connections in both personal and professional spheres.。
